<p>The <a href="http://sneakernews.com/2012/01/12/adidas-crazy-light-hedo-turkoglu-pes/">adidas adiZero Crazy Light</a> puffed its chest out, boasting an unprecedented 9.8 oz curbweight by way of an aggressive marketing campaign. How does the Crazy Light get lighter? By getting lower, of course; the <a href="http://sneakernews.com/2011/07/05/adidas-adizero-crazy-light-low/">adidas adiZero Crazy Light Low</a> is 0.6 oz lighter than the original Mid version, weighing in at 9.2 oz while utilizing the SPRINTWEB and SPRINTFRAME technology that has served as the cornerstone of adidas Basketball&#8217;s marquee footwear line-up. The adidas Crazy Light Low will hit adidas Basketball retailers on February 1st at $115, so check out the three upcoming colorways as well as a dope &#8216;What&#8217;s In The Bag&#8221; video feature with Derek Fisher, and let us know what you think of this super-lightweight design.</p>
